Comprehensive Engineering Specifications
| Technical Attribute | Standard Value |
|---|---|
| Complete Model Number | Bently Nevada 16925-12 |
| Cable Length | 12 feet (3.66 meters) |
| Conductor Configuration | 3-Conductor Shielded |
| Wire Gauge | 22 AWG (American Wire Gauge) |
| Armor Construction | Industrial-Grade Protective Sheathing |
| Shielding Type | Electromagnetic & Radio Frequency Interference (EMI/RFI) |
| Operating Temperature Range | -40°C to +85°C |
| System Compatibility | Bently Nevada 3300 XL & 3500 Series Monitoring Platforms |
| Regulatory Compliance | API 670, ISO 20816 |
| Hazardous Area Classification | Class I Div. 2 / ATEX Zone 2 (system-level certification required) |
| Insulation Resistance | 100 MΩ at 500 VDC (megohmmeter verified) |
| Supply Condition | Factory Sealed, OEM Original |
| Warranty Coverage | 12-Month Quality Guarantee |

Expert Technical FAQ
Q: Does the Bently Nevada 16925-12 comply with installation requirements for API 670-governed machinery protection systems?
A: Yes. The 16925-12 is engineered in alignment with API 670 Standard Adherence requirements for interconnect cabling in turbomachinery monitoring. Its shielded construction and OEM certification satisfy the signal integrity and documentation traceability mandates of this standard. Always cross-reference with your system integrator’s loop drawing for site-specific compliance verification.
Q: What environmental conditions can the 16925-12 withstand without compromising Safety Integrity?
A: The cable is rated for continuous operation from -40°C to +85°C and is constructed to resist mechanical abrasion, chemical exposure, and sustained vibration. In high-humidity or salt-spray environments (marine/offshore), the armored jacket provides an additional barrier against accelerated degradation that would compromise Safety Integrity in standard cables.
Q: How does firmware version compatibility affect the use of the 16925-12 in 3500 series systems?
A: The 16925-12 is a passive interconnect component; its performance is independent of firmware revisions on the 3500 series rack. However, when upgrading monitoring system firmware, it is advisable to conduct a full cable continuity and insulation resistance verification as part of the recommissioning procedure to confirm System Performance baselines are maintained.
Q: Is the 16925-12 suitable for use in ATEX-certified intrinsically safe circuits?
A: The cable supports integration into ATEX Zone 2 and Class I Division 2 classified installations when used as part of a fully certified intrinsically safe monitoring loop. The complete system — including barriers, sensors, and monitoring rack — must carry the appropriate Ex certification. Consult Original Documentation and your site’s Ex protection document before installation.
Q: What is the recommended inspection and lifecycle replacement interval for the 16925-12?
A: As part of a structured Lifecycle Management program, semi-annual visual inspections are recommended to assess jacket integrity, connector seating, and shield continuity. Annual insulation resistance testing ( 100 MΩ at 500 VDC) provides quantitative confirmation of cable health. Proactive replacement at the first sign of insulation degradation is strongly advised to prevent unplanned system downtime.
Q: Can the 16925-12 be used to extend an existing proximity probe cable run beyond 12 feet?
A: The 16925-12 is designed as a primary interconnect cable, not an extension. For runs exceeding 12 feet, consult Bently Nevada’s system design guidelines for approved extension cable configurations and impedance matching requirements. Unauthorized extensions may introduce signal attenuation that compromises vibration amplitude accuracy and violates Compliance Standards for the monitoring loop.
